An optimistic tone is hopeful, cheerful.

For example a person who always looks for the best in things is an optimist.

An example of an optimistic tone could be found on page 149 in Stephen King's book On Writing. "We were also hopeful, as any parent would be, that our kid would turn out to be talented, perhaps even some sort of prodigy. We got Owen a Tenor Saxophone for Christmas and lessons with Gordon Bowie, one of the local music men. Then crossed our fingers and hoped for the best." The words 'hopeful' and 'crossed our fingers and hoped for the best' create the optimistic tone here.
